Respiri: Raises $2M to develop wheezo respiratory device

Date:

Respiri: Raises $2M to develop wheezo respiratory device

  • Health technology company Respiri (RSH) has raised $2M through a share placement
  • Then the money raised to progress commercial development, sales and marketing, and FDA clearance for its wheezo technology
  • wheezo is a medical device also linked to a software app which can detect the presence of wheezing
  • This device help people with respiratory problems better manage their health
  • Respiri has also announced plans to raise a further $1M through a share purchase plan
  • This will be open from April 10 2020
